Toyota and EVgo lately introduced the launch of recent DC fast-charging stations aimed toward underserved communities. These stations, positioned in Baldwin Park and Sacramento, California, are a part of Toyota’s Empact initiative, which seeks to reinforce electrical car accessibility in areas beforehand missing satisfactory infrastructure. That is significantly necessary for city areas the place off-street parking is restricted and the inhabitants density is increased resulting from multi-family housing.
The newly put in quick chargers are strategically positioned in “amenity-rich areas,” near grocery shops, eating places, buying facilities, and different areas that individuals sometimes drive to. Every station can accommodate as much as eight automobiles and is supplied with 350-kW chargers, effectively above the sub-150-kW peak for Toyota’s present bZ4X mannequin. Nonetheless, different manufacturers already provide electrical automobiles that may make the most of the upper charging capabilities.
Beforehand, EVgo has collaborated with Basic Motors to advertise EV possession in city settings, and these new charging stations mirror an identical technique. It stays unsure whether or not this initiative by Toyota makes use of any state funding particularly allotted for charger installations in underserved communities, particularly as California continues its efforts to increase charging infrastructure regardless of earlier federal funding challenges.
Toyota has bold plans for advancing quick charging expertise, significantly with the potential introduction of solid-state batteries. In 2023, Toyota indicated that these next-generation batteries might permit for charging from 10% to 80% in 10 minutes or much less, maximizing the advantages of upper charging energy. The corporate goals to commercialize solid-state batteries later this decade, although possible in restricted portions.
Moreover, Toyota is a part of the Ionna community, collaborating with seven different automakers. Ionna lately opened its first charging website in 2024 and is focusing on the deployment of 30,000 charging connectors all through North America by 2030.
